The ingredients needed to make Indian Aloo Gobi - Curried Potato & Cauliflower:
Take 300 g Potatoes (cubed)
Make ready 300 g Cauliflower (cut into florettes)
Take 150 g Tomatoes (diced or crushed)
Prepare 50 g Onions (finely diced)
Get [Curry Paste] processed in a blender
Take 20 g Red Chillies
Make ready 20 g Green Chillies
Take 20 g Garlic
Take 20 g Ginger
Get 20 g Turmeric Root
Make ready 50 g Onions
Prepare 1 Tbsp Garam Masala
Get 1 tsp Cumin Powder
Make ready 1 tsp Salt
Get 15 g Fresh Coriander Stems (keep leaves for garnish)
Prepare [Aromatics]
Make ready 1 tsp Mustard Seeds
Make ready 1 tsp Caraway Seeds
Prepare [Other]
Prepare 3-4 Tbsp Cooking Oil
Get 3 tsp Sugar
Take as needed Salt
Instructions to make Indian Aloo Gobi - Curried Potato & Cauliflower:
BASE: in a wok or pot, heat the Cooking Oil until hit and sauté the Aromatics for a minute. Then add the Onions and cook until soft, fragrant and translucent.
PASTE & TOMATO: next, add the Curry Paste and cook it until the Oil separates. Then add the Tomatoes and Sugar. Cook it until the Tomatoes are soft and disintegrated.
POTATO & FLOWER: add the Potatoes, Cauliflower and Water (enough to cover everything). Mix well and bring it to a simmer. Cover with a lid and cook until the Potatoes and Cauliflowers are tender and the liquid have evaporated (20-30 minutes). Remember to stir the bottom. Season to taste.
SERVE: garnish woth Fresh Coriander Leaves and serve as a side dish or as a standalone.
